This is a medium shot, overhead photograph of a decorative plate. The plate has a white center, a dark blue rim with ornate gold scrollwork, and a gold edge. The white center of the plate features a circular arrangement of twelve smaller circular illustrations, each depicting a landscape or architectural scene, presumably from different towns in Belgium. The central illustration is the largest and depicts the town of Dinant with its famous citadel perched on a cliff overlooking a river. The smaller illustrations are labeled with town names, including "DURBUY", "BANNEUX NOTRE DAME", "EUPEN", "SPA POUHON", "BASTOGNE", "HERBEUMONT", "BOHAN SUR SEMOIS", "ALLE SUR SEMOIS", "GROTTES DE HANT", "NISMES S/VIROIN", "BOUILLON", and "DINANT". The text "La plus petite ville du monde" is also visible, associated with Durbuy. The plate is resting on a light-colored, speckled surface, possibly a marble countertop. There are no people visible in the image, and the focus is entirely on the plate and its decorative elements. The lighting suggests an indoor setting with overhead light. The scene is static, focusing on an object.
